74. 

Nuclear sizes are expressed in a unit named

A. Fermi
B. angstrom
C. newton
D. tesla

Answer: Option A

Explanation:

Fermi - A unit of length equal to 10-15 meter (one femtometer), used in nuclear physics. It is similar to the diameter of a proton.
